The Synthesis and Utility of 4-(Trifluoromethyl)benzaldehyde in Organic Chemistry
Organic chemistry is the backbone of many industries, from pharmaceuticals to materials science, with aldehydes playing a central role as versatile functional groups. Among these, aromatic aldehydes bearing electron-withdrawing substituents often exhibit unique reactivity, making them highly valuable for specific synthetic transformations. 4-(Trifluoromethyl)benzaldehyde (CAS 455-19-6) is a prime example of such a compound, widely utilized as a key intermediate.
The synthesis of 4-(Trifluoromethyl)benzaldehyde typically involves methods that introduce the aldehyde functionality onto a trifluoromethyl-substituted benzene ring. While various routes exist, common industrial preparations might involve the oxidation of the corresponding benzyl alcohol or the formylation of benzotrifluoride derivatives. The utility of 4-(Trifluoromethyl)benzaldehyde in organic synthesis is vast. The electron-withdrawing nature of the trifluoromethyl group activates the aldehyde carbonyl towards nucleophilic attack, making it an excellent substrate for reactions like Wittig olefination, aldol condensation, and reductive amination. These reactions are foundational for building complex molecular structures found in pharmaceuticals, agrochemicals, and advanced materials.
